AutoArchive settings explained - Microsoft Support
AutoArchive helps manage the space in your mailbox or on the e-mail server that you are using by automatically moving items to an archive location. Depending on the options, AutoArchive completes one or both of the following actions: Moves items from their original location, generally one of your active folders, to an archive folder.

Highlight data with conditional formatting - Microsoft Support
On the Format tab, click Conditional Formatting. Tip: To format a single control, click the arrow in the Show formatting rules for field. In the Conditional Formatting Rules Manager dialog box, click New Rule and select a rule type. Select an option from Edit the rule description. Select the formatting that you want to apply and click OK.

Create a named range from selected cells in a worksheet
Select the range you want to name, including the row or column labels. Click Formulas > Create from Selection. In the Create Names from Selection dialog box, select the checkbox (es) depending on the location of your row/column header. If you have only a header row at the top of the table, then just select Top row.
